Как сделать бэкап SQL Server 2008 Express: руководство для новичков

В статье описывается, как выполнить бэкап базы данных в SQL Server 2008 Express. Рассматриваются основные методы создания бэкапа, в том числе с помощью Management Studio и командной строки.

SQL Server 2008 Express — это бесплатная и удобная в управлении версия сервера баз данных от Microsoft. Однако, как и в любом другом SQL-сервере, важно уметь выполнять резервное копирование данных, чтобы избежать потерь информации в случае сбоев или атак.

В SQL Server 2008 Express существует несколько способов создания бэкапа, но наиболее популярными являются использование Management Studio и командной строки.

Чтобы выполнить бэкап с помощью Management Studio, нужно открыть SQL Server Management Studio, выбрать нужную базу данных, нажать правой кнопкой мыши на названии базы данных и выбрать пункт «Tasks» — «Backup». В открывшемся окне нужно выбрать тип бэкапа (полный, дифференциальный, логический и т.д.) и задать параметры резервного копирования (место сохранения, расписание и т.д.).

Если же необходимо выполнить бэкап через командную строку, нужно открыть «Command Prompt», перейти в папку, где находится исполняемый файл SQLCMD.EXE и ввести следующую команду:

sqlcmd -S |имя_сервера| -E -Q «BACKUP DATABASE |имя_базы_данных| TO DISK = ‘|путь_и_имя_бэкапа|'»

где:

— |имя_сервера| — имя SQL-сервера;
— -E — вход под учетной записью Windows;
— |имя_базы_данных| — имя базы данных, которую нужно бэкапить;
— |путь_и_имя_бэкапа| — путь и имя файла, в который будет сохранен бэкап.

После выполнения команды в командной строке, файл бэкапа будет создан в указанном месте.

Таким образом, выполнить резервное копирование базы данных в SQL Server 2008 Express несложно. Для этого достаточно использовать Management Studio или командную строку. Важно следить за регулярностью бэкапов и правильно выбирать параметры сохранения данных, чтобы минимизировать вероятность потерь информации.